ROLE SUMMARY
The Associate II Operational Excellence will support the improvement of performance of the will focus on coaching area leaders participating in Kaizen events and applying lean and six sigma tools to contribute to completion of project tasks and milestones. The role will support IMEx Deployment & Maturity and provide post-deployment support.
You will work with teams to identify and execute improvement projects. Your organizational skills will help us integrate our continuous improvement programs across the organization both vertically and horizontally. Your knowledge will ensure that the improvement programs yield results and strengthen the overall business strategies. You will work as a coach and a facilitator for improvement projects and establish and maintain performance metrics to measure program success. As an Operational Excellence Associate you will support the area improvements by coaching and applying lean tools and living the IMEx elements. You will work closely with area leaders and project leads to ensure that OpEx projects drive to improvements and data driven decisions. Through your domain knowledge and commitment you will create a collaborative team environment for your colleagues.
This position will report to the Operational Excellence Lead within the Focus Factory.

Sunshine Act
Pfizer reports payments and other transfers of value to health care providers as required by federal and state transparency laws and implementing regulations. These laws and regulations require Pfizer to provide government agencies with information such as a health care providers name address and the type of payments or other value received generally for public disclosure. Subject to further legal review and statutory or regulatory clarification which Pfizer intends to pursue reimbursement of recruiting expenses for licensed physicians may constitute a reportable transfer of value under the federal transparency law commonly known as the Sunshine Act. Therefore if you are a licensed physician who incurs recruiting expenses as a result of interviewing with Pfizer that we pay or reimburse your name address and the amount of payments made currently will be reported to the government.
